I'll Take Norwalk For $200: City Man To Appear On 'Jeopardy!' Tonight NORWALK, Conn. -- A business development manager from Norwalk will compete on "Jeopardy!" this week. Scott Bergeron will appear on the long-running quiz show on Thursday, June 8. The episode will air on WABC-TV. Check your local listings or visit Jeopardy.com for more information. Hosted by Alex Trebek, "Jeopardy!" is now in its 33rd season in syndication. With 23 million viewers each week, the show has set a Guinness World Record for most Emmy Award wins by a TV game show with 33 wins.

Woman Who Sent Death Threats To Sandy Hook Parent Sentenced To Jail NEWTOWN, Conn. -- A Florida woman charged with sending threats to the parent of a child killed in the Sandy Hook shooting was sentenced to five months in prison on Wednesday, according to the Sun-Sentinel. Lucy Richards, 57, pleaded guilty to transmitting threats in interstate commerce after she sent threats last January to Len Pozner, whose 6-year-old son Noah was killed in the 2012 shooting. She received five months in prison, followed by five months of house arrest and three years of supervised release, according to the Sun-Sentinel. Connecticut Lawmakers Approve State's Third Casino HARTFORD, Conn. – Connecticut lawmakers approved a bill late Tuesday that will allow a third casino to be built in the state. The third casino will be located in East Windsor. The state House of Representatives approved the bill by a vote of 103 to 46, with two members not voting. The bill had previously been approved by the state Senate last month, and will be transmitted to Gov. Dannel Malloy's desk for his signature in the coming days.
